Mindshare comparison

As of February 2026, in the CRM Customer Engagement Centers category, the mindshare of Microsoft Dynamics CRM is 13.2%, down from 26.4% compared to the previous year. The mindshare of SugarCRM Platform is 3.4%, up from 2.0% compared to the previous year. It is calculated based on PeerSpot user engagement data.

Has enabled seamless integration across platforms while supporting advanced analytics for customer insights
Microsoft Dynamics CRM doesn't provide solutions that allow you to transform easily if you have a heterogeneous mix of technologies or if your contact center is on analog and you try to digitize it. A lot of custom work is needed if you have to integrate heterogeneous technologies with the Microsoft suite, but if you are using the Microsoft suite, then it's quite seamless. Microsoft Dynamics CRM should add commercial models that allow smaller companies to use it because it can get pretty expensive. Better commercial options for smaller implementations may be helpful. There should be commercial options for smaller companies, as the overheads and costs of Dynamics can be quite high.

Easily customizable, automation enhances the marketing campaigns but support is the main hiccup for us
It has been effective in managing customer relationships. It has sales email campaigns, plus integration with Active Directory. And there are centralized reports for the CEO and the general managers. We work with automation for these marketing and email campaigns. It sends out emails to prospective customers related to sales offers automatically. And it copies the sales team so that they can follow up. They are tracking the sales leads. So, the automation within SugarCRM enhances the marketing campaigns.
